Surah Yaseen, often called the heart of the Qur'an, moves through the signs of Allah, the truth of resurrection, and the ease of His command — that when He wills a thing, He simply says 'Be,' and it is. Many recite it for the sick and the dying.
“His command is only when He intends a thing that He says to it, "Be," and it is.”— 36:82 (Saheeh International)
